Philippine embassy in Oslo brings early Christmas cheer to elderly.

ANG PASKO AY SUMAPIT The choral training participants perform a beloved Christmas carol for the senior citizens

“As Filipinos start to celebrate Christmas as early as September, we have decided to also have our Norwegian friends experience our brand of Christmas through song,” Philippine Ambassador to Norway Enrico T. Fos said. “We hope they felt the warmth and cheer of the Filipino Christmas through the performance.”

Around 40 singers from various Filipino choirs in Norway participated in the training, in cooperation with the Music for Environment and National Development . The Nightingales members Bernadette Mamauag and Katrina Saga, joined by MEND chairperson Fr. Dennis Cagantas and MEND corporate secretary and baritone Rommel Taniegra, shared tips and tricks on how to be better singers and choir members. The organization aims to use music as an instrument for healing and change.

The Nightingales also gave a mini-concert at the Menighetslokale in Oslo a day before the training and visit to the senior citizens. The event was held in collaboration with the Sacred Heart Filipino chaplaincy Our Lady of Mount Carmel.
